I chose Dr Alvarez and here's why! First and foremost he has dedicated his life to this proceedure by performing over 2800 VGS's. I also found every single one of his YouTube videos to be extremly informative. It showed me; at least that he was dedicated and comiited to keeping his patients informed. Also he ONLY does three proceedures a day unlike others where I've heard they are running people in and out like cattle. One guy posted he was number 10 on the day. You also recover in an actual hosptial, not a hotel or guest house or whatever else is going on out there. This was EXTREMLY important to me. If there was anything that happened I wanted a piece of mind in knowing I was somewhere there was someone who could tend to me. His cost are $8700 but in my opinion it was worth every penny. I chose Dr Aceves because of his low complication rate and plus he has a nice hospital and he keeps you in the hospital for 3 days plus his pre-op diet isnt a liquid diet its a low carb high Protein diet also I love his cordinator she is the best and is very patient and helpful he also has a yahoo support group . I was going with Alvarez and had scheduled a date and everything and then I came across Dr Aceves and he has far better reviews then Alvarez I do believe Dr Alvarez is a great surgeon but not for me I basicly chose Dr Aceves because he uses a drain and Dr Alvarez doesnt and im way more comfortable with having a drain as far as a leak goes and overall my first impression of him and his staff and I am someone who gets on these boards every day and does tons of research so I have learned alot.

Another thing about Dr Aceves is that he is F.A.C.S accredited and that is pretty awesome plus his hospital is working on JCI accreditation which is who accredits our hospitals over in the US but its your decision just do your research and make sure you are comfortable with your decision and dont price shop because your life is important and only you will know what you want to experience , Goodluck :)
